自动编号报告

时间:2013-08-16 20:13:57

标签: delphi delphi-7

我正在寻找Delphi 7中的代码,该代码有助于在用户打印或查看报告时生成快速报告的自动编号。我的主要想法是使用报告中的代码作为收据,显示已使用或打印了多少收据。我很感激有关如何使用快速报告编写代码的任何信息。

1 个答案:

答案 0 :(得分:0)

QuickReports不支持您提出的自动编号功能。 (它支持自动页码编号,但不会跟踪下次打印的最后一些内容,如收据或发票号码。)

您需要跟踪自己在某个地方使用的最后一个数字,数据库,INI文件或最适合您需求的数字。

当您打印收据时,您会读取该存储使用的最后一个值,更新它,将其写回存储,然后将新号码分配给收据上的标签(您可以使用{{1} } event - 只需使用QRLabel.OnPrint,其中Value := IntToStr(NewReceiptNumber);是保存收据编号的变量。)